Job description

We are looking for someone who would enjoy the challenge of leading a team of staff who have lived experience of many of the issues facing children and young people on the estates of Eltham.

Superkidz Community Trust was founded in 2001 and over the years, has provided children and young people with a safe space to play and to interact with adults who have the time to listen to them. We have developed a model of engagement, Transform Group and Individual Mentoring (TGIM), that puts interaction at the heart – not simply providing activities but ensuring that there are sufficient adults around to engage the young person in conversation and the chance to express worries, self-doubt and concerns.

All our workers are drawn from the local community and many have been beneficiaries of Superkidz themselves. Most have lived experience of the issues facing our young people.

Following the retirement of our founder and Manager, Nick Russell, the Trustees are looking for a leader who will take the charity forward, support staff and help them to feel secure and confident in their abilities, while setting high standards in the workplace.

Job Description

Key accountabilities:

The Manager will:

· Be an integral member of the team delivering Superkidz day to day activities and groups.

· Following consultation with staff service users and the Board prepare a strategy, financial and operational plan that best delivers impact in line with the TGIM theory of change. This should include locations, staffing, activities, income generation and should be fully costed.

· Lead the organisation in the implementation and further development of this strategy in consultation with the Board.

· Proactively use quality and impact information and strategic analysis to inform the development of new programmes of work that improve the lives of beneficiaries.

· Ensure that systems and processes are in place to manage, monitor and report on all compliance issues including; safeguarding, health and safety, and risk.

· Take accountability for financial decisions that protect the charity’s funds, ensuring the charity is sustainable and fulfils the requirements of the relevant regulatory bodies.

· Ensure that there is an appropriate funding strategy in place to secure the greatest possible diversity of income, through commissions, grants, donations, fundraising and social enterprise trading, and lead on the delivery of subsequent plans.

· Lead on the effective management of all aspects of Superkidz services and staff team, ensuring that staffing systems and procedures are up to date, regularly reviewed, and fulfil legal requirements.

· Oversee and lead on the development of staff to ensure that all teams and individuals have the opportunity for development and can work at the highest level of performance. Mentor and cultivate the existing skills of staff, providing them with a platform to grow.

· Ensure that all Superkidz services are delivered in line with all external and internal quality standards and in line with commissioners/funders requirements.

· Develop and lead on a marketing and PR strategy that promotes Superkidz, raises awareness, and increases client and funder engagement.

· Develop and lead on an effective communications strategy, both internal and external.

· Lead on the strategy to assess and develop opportunities for collaborations, alliances, and partnerships that deliver increased impact and lead to financial sustainability.

· With the Fundraising Liaison Manager, demonstrate leadership in key strategic relationships with public bodies, funders, corporate sponsors and other external stakeholders, through a range of communications, networks and events.

· Ensure full, timely, accurate and effective communication with the Board of Trustees and any sub-committees of the Board.

· Ensure that all decisions made in the course of the role are made according to current legislation and in line with all instruments of governance.

Person Specification

Essential Attributes

- An understanding of and commitment to the TGIM theory of change

- A commitment to the development and career progression of locally recruited leaders and staff

- Demonstrable experience at senior leadership / manager level in a similar sized or larger organisation

- Resilience

- An evidenced strategic mindset and capability

- Experience of successful collaborative working across organisations and sectors and ability to build relationships and partnerships

- Experienced written, verbal and non-verbal communicator with proven skills in;  influencing, negotiation, stakeholder management, persuasion and interpersonal skills

- A high level of financial and general business acumen

- Confident spokesperson: ability to deal with the media and other stakeholders; excellent presentation skills

- In-depth knowledge of the range of regulatory and compliance processes required to ensure safety of staff, beneficiaries, customers and buildings

- A creative, innovative and entrepreneurial approach

 

Desirable Attributes

  • Experience of leading entrepreneurial approaches to solving social problems
  • Experience of successfully building, developing and growing a range of social or other enterprises
  • Previous experience of working closely with a Board of Directors and understanding of division of responsibilities and lines of accountability
  • Awareness of and sensitivity to the political, social and cultural environment in which the organisation is operating
  • Understanding of public policy as it relates to the social issues that Superkidz addresses

Other: This post is subject to an enhanced DBS check.
